概括
长非编码RNAs (lncRNAs) 是乳腺癌 (BC) 进展的关键调节者,影响细胞功能和新陈代谢. 本综述探讨了lncRNAs作为高级BC的潜在生物标志物和治疗点.

背景情况:
- 乳腺癌 (BC) 是女性死亡的主要原因,主要是由于转移.
- 长非编码RNAs (lncRNAs) 的异常表达与各种癌症有关,包括BC.
- lncRNAs通过调节基因表达和细胞代谢,显著影响瘤的进展.

lncRNA - Long Non-coding RNAs
8.4K
In humans, more than 80% of the genome gets transcribed. However, only around 2% of the genome codes for proteins. The remaining part produces non-coding RNAs which includes ribosomal RNAs, transfer RNAs, telomerase RNAs, and regulatory RNAs, among other types. MicroRNAs
2.9K
MicroRNA (miRNA) are short, regulatory RNA transcribed from introns (non-coding regions of a gene) or intergenic regions (stretches of DNA present between genes). Several processing steps are required to form biologically active, mature miRNA. The initial transcript, called primary miRNA (pri-mRNA), base-pairs with itself, forming a stem-loop structure. mTOR Signaling and Cancer Progression
3.6K
The mammalian target of rapamycin or mTOR protein was discovered in 1994 due to its direct interaction with rapamycin. The protein gets its name from a yeast homolog called TOR. The mTOR protein complex in mammalian cells plays a major role in balancing anabolic processes such as the synthesis of proteins, lipids, and nucleotides and catabolic processes, such as autophagy in response to environmental cues, such as availability of nutrients and growth factors.
